Is it not one of the three standard power cables? Where the connection to the TiVo looks like either the figure 8, a capital B or figure 8 with one end squared '[o)(o)'
If it's like the last example, there are plenty on eBay for a buck & change.

The figure 8 cords are ubiquitous; doesn't seem polarity would be an issue.
Actually, polarity very well could be an issue. While it won't make a difference in providing power to the box, the case needs to be grounded which is frequently connected to the ground side of the AC current coming into the box.
If the original power cord is polarized (the blades that plug into the wall are different widths), you really should use a polarized replacement cord
With a figure 8 cable, it's possible to insert the power cord into the back either way -- one way could very well result in the case being attached to the live side of the AC power coming from the wall.
